Stars

Icon

EV charging infrastructure

EV charging infrastructure sits in the Stars quadrant because it serves a fast-growing electrification market, with the IEA projecting global EV sales to top 20 million in 2025 after 17.1 million in 2024. Versigent PLC lists this asset in its portfolio, but end-2025 market share cannot be verified because the company was established in 2026. The segment still needs heavy capex, yet demand is rising with vehicle adoption and grid upgrades.

Icon

High-voltage electrical grids

High-voltage electrical grids fit Versigent PLC’s stated scope, and the global grid buildout is a real tailwind: the IEA says annual grid investment must rise to about $600 billion by 2030, up from roughly $300 billion today. Electrification and renewable links keep demand strong, so this looks like a growth "Star" candidate. But with no end-2025 operating data, market leadership is still unproven.

Signal and data transmission solutions

Versigent PLC’s signal and data transmission solutions serve vehicle and power uses, and they fit connected and electrified systems. The 2025 BCG position cannot be measured because the company had no 2025 operating history. In 2025, EV sales reached about 17 million units globally, and data-heavy vehicles kept demand for high-speed links rising.

Automotive electrification systems

Automotive electrification systems stay a Star for Versigent PLC because they serve the car sector with electrical power systems, and electrification is still expanding demand. The IEA said global electric car sales topped 17 million in 2024 and were on track to exceed 20 million in 2025, which supports growth.

For end-2025, Versigent PLC share, revenue, and adoption data are not available, so the Star call rests on market growth, not company disclosure. This keeps the unit in a high-growth phase.

Cash Cows

Icon

Low-voltage power systems

Low-voltage power systems sit in Versigent PLC’s core engineering and production base, but they are older, steadier lines than EV charging or grid expansion. In mature electrical equipment markets, low-voltage gear often delivers lower growth but steadier margins; Versigent had no end-2025 track record, so cash generation is not yet confirmed.

That makes this a likely Cash Cow only if 2026 orders convert into repeat sales and working capital stays tight.

Icon

Power distribution frameworks

Power distribution frameworks sit in Versigent PLC’s offer set, and they fit a cash-cow profile only by structure: mature markets favor standardized, repeatable products with steady servicing needs. But for end-2025, this is not a verified cash cow without segment revenue, margin, and free cash flow data. In 2025, the utility grid capex cycle still supports demand, but proof matters.

Question Marks

Icon

Versigent PLC standalone platform

Versigent PLC became independent from Aptiv PLC on 2026-04-01, so its standalone platform is still in launch mode. That makes it a Question Mark in BCG terms: high uncertainty, but with early option value if it can win scale. End-2025 classification is necessarily provisional because no full standalone 2026 trading history exists yet.

Icon

2026 establishment

Versigent PLC was established in 2026, so there is no genuine end-2025 sales base to rank. That means the full portfolio sits in the BCG question mark bucket: low market share today, but uncertain growth potential. With no 2025 revenue history, the key watchpoint is whether 2026 traction builds fast enough to justify capital.
